but it worked!

Every morning, Ginger wakes me up at right around 5:00 (my alarm is set for 6:20) with trills and headbutts.
That part I like.
We love and snuggle for a few minutes....and then....

she starts hunting for Monsters Under the Blanket. I can tell her "There are no munsterz now, Ginger" but that doesn't deter her. She knows they are there, even if they stay perfectly still. Toes, knees, elbows, even tummies are considered sleeping monsters.
All I want to do is get that last hour of sleep!

Well, this morning Trent jumped up on the bed while I was trying to explain that there are no munsterz at this hour to Ginger. He watched for a couple minutes, then took off from the headboard and chased Ginger off the bed and down the hall. They were gone for a few minutes and the next thing I knew, Ginger came back and laid down next to my leg and did not even so much as paw at the blankets for the rest of the morning.

I sure wish I could have been in on that little kitty conversation!
